F442 UFA is a 1989 Nissan 200 SX in White with a 1,809c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 5 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 20%.

Across all 1989 Nissan 200 SX models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.0% with a typical mileage of 109,041 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Nissan 200 SX f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 5,770 recorded failures. If you're considering buying F442 UFA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Nissan 200 SX typ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 37 years old, this Nissan 200 SX is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
